Petr Cech: 'Fernando Torres will find a goal'

Chelsea goalkeeper Petr Cech is backing teammate Fernando Torres to end his goal drought.

Petr Cech has backed Fernando Torres to get a goal for Chelsea if he continues to get chances.

The Spaniard spurned a number of chances in the Europa League match against Sparta Prague on Thursday.

The Chelsea goalkeeper told The Mirror: "The worrying thing would be if he never had chances. If you want the strikers to have a chance to score he has to create for himself or find himself in a situation to get a chance. He is getting there.

"His timing and positioning in the box was good in the first half [against Sparta] but unfortunately he didn't put the ball in the back of the net. That is unlucky but, as long as he gets into the box, the goal will arrive.

"Everyone tries to support everyone in the team. We need everyone to play well and feel well to perform to help the team. We try to help each other and win games."

Torres has not scored since Chelsea drew with Brentford in the FA Cup last month.
